Pricing
Freestone Infotech Pvt. Ltd.
Unverified
Contact
No bio yet
Location
Mumbai, India
Links
Dattatray Satam
Software Engineer
37 people, 0 jobs
RiseUp
Duolingo
PortPro
Storytel
Able
View more